If you have a Fishers Home or live on the far east side of Geist, then you have probably heard about the annexation that has been ongoing in the area. There are approximately 2,200 Geist homes that Fishers has been trying to annex from Geist for the last several years. It is a highly contested and very closed watched annexation battle. But as the year came to a close, Superior Court Judge Nation in a 28 page report ruled in favor of the Town of Fishers and ordered that the annexation of the Geist area take place. We have talked about the decline in the Fishers real estate market, this graph demonstrates it. 
As we compare 2008 sales to the same periods in 2007 for homes in the two townships that make up Fishers, we are seeing significant declines.  For the first quarter the decline is 15%, 2nd quarter is 20% and we actually see an increase in the 3rd quarter of 5%.  This can be explained by the elimination of the Down Payment Assistance (DPA) programs such as Ameridream.  The programs ended on 9/30/08 and many buyers were pushed through during that last quarter.  This theory is … (0 comments)
